    Reco Shawarma is a new place specializing in Middle Eastern food located in Burlington. This…read morefriendly family run business opened just 2 weeks ago. The owners are run by women are passionate about their food and makes pretty well everything from scratch on the premises. Fresh local ingredients are used. The meat for the kebabs are halal and cooked on a charcoal grill for an authentic smokiness just like how it's done in their homeland of Egypt. I recommend their Mix Grill ... includes Chicken, Lamb and Kofta and 2 sides for $19.00. And you can't go wrong with The chicken Shawarma on rice The chicken Shaklee is tender and so flavourful. I also recommend their homemade mushroom soup There is a selection of vegetarian dips and salads for $9,90. The portions here are huge and reasonable. If you are in the area.. I recommend you go visit this place.

    Have been coming to Maro's for a year now. My first experience was AMAZING, with owner Maro's…read morehimself at the door ushering guests in and directing the traffic flow. Recent visits, I have found they refurnished the space -- it's now much darker, and several smaller tables fill the space now, whereas before, it was filled with long tables and you would be seated beside strangers for your meal. It had a different, lighter and more communal vibe before. Also on recent visits, the staff server are a lot younger -- still warm and welcoming, but with less urgency. So getting assistance takes longer. Although this makes for a nice slow meal, if that's what you're looking for! The food however, is still A+! It's the reason I keep coming back again and again. And why when friends come to visit, Maro's is always in the Top 3 places to try in Halton. They consistently serve up fantastic Lebanese food. If you're dining with a vegetarian -- they will be THRILLED with the options here! I daresay they lead with vegetables here. No one will be disappointed with vegetarian option here -- even the meat eaters. Be sure to check out their drink menu as well. Their cocktails -- and mocktails -- are great. Parking outside is all paid parallel street parking, since it's downtown Oakville. But if you visit on Sundays -- parking is free!
